A thermostatically controlled enclosure (7) comprises, secured therein, a rigid body comprising two cylindrical chambers (14, 15) havin a pointed bottom for example, linked together by a slender channel controlled by a valve V5. Two rods (18, 17) forming pistons and having prestressed sealing joints (J), are slidable, separately or coupled to one another, in both chambers. Their shape matches the base of the chambers. The rods are shifted by the vertical displacement of clamps (12, 13) made integral by threaded rods (8, 10) controllably rotated by motors (ME1, ME2). A control assembly comprises two viewing and optical tracking units (19, 20), which pass through the body in the region of the base of the lower chamber (14), and microcomputer-controlled pressure, temperature and displacement sensors for performing precise themodynamic measurements on samples of pressurized substances at high temperatures. Preferably, a gas holder is arranged in the enclosure (7). In one embodiment, the upper chamber can be replaced by a gas holder for validating samples.
